Where to cash a cashiers check is a common question that arises when individuals receive these secure and reliable forms of payment. Cashiers checks are often used for large transactions, such as real estate purchases, to ensure that the payment is guaranteed and traceable. However, finding a place to cash a cashier’s check can sometimes be a challenge, especially if you’re not familiar with the process. In this article, we will explore various options and tips to help you locate a place where you can safely cash your cashier’s check.

Firstly, it’s important to note that cashier’s checks are generally redeemable at the issuing bank. This means that the best place to cash a cashier’s check is at the bank where it was purchased. Most banks offer this service for free, and it’s the most straightforward option. To cash a cashier’s check at the issuing bank, you will need to present a valid government-issued photo ID and possibly the check itself. It’s always a good idea to call the bank in advance to inquire about their specific procedures and requirements.

However, if you’re unable to visit the issuing bank, there are other options available. Many financial institutions, including credit unions, offer to cash cashier’s checks for a fee. These fees can vary, so it’s important to compare rates before choosing a place to cash your check. To cash a cashier’s check at a financial institution other than the issuing bank, you may need to provide additional identification, such as a driver’s license or passport, and possibly the check itself.

Another option for cashing a cashier’s check is to visit a check-cashing service. These services are designed to help individuals who need to cash checks quickly and conveniently. While check-cashing services can be a convenient option, they often charge higher fees than banks or credit unions. Before using a check-cashing service, it’s important to research the company’s reputation and fees to ensure you’re getting a fair deal.

In addition to traditional financial institutions and check-cashing services, some retailers and grocery stores may offer to cash cashier’s checks. However, these options are less common and may come with limitations, such as a maximum amount that can be cashed or a requirement that the check be used for a purchase at the store. It’s important to verify the policies of the specific retailer or grocery store before relying on this option.

Lastly, if you’re in a bind and need to cash a cashier’s check immediately, you may consider using an online service. These services allow you to upload a photo of the cashier’s check and receive the cash directly into your bank account. While this option is convenient, it’s important to research the service and ensure that it’s reputable and secure. Additionally, there may be fees associated with using an online service to cash a cashier’s check.

In conclusion, where to cash a cashier’s check depends on your specific circumstances and preferences. The most straightforward option is to visit the issuing bank, but there are other options available if that’s not possible. By researching your options, comparing fees, and verifying the reputation of the service, you can ensure that you cash your cashier’s check safely and efficiently.
